Description:
This engaging volume features compelling stories and little-known lore by Elizabeth Cady Stanton, Sojourner Truth, Margaret Mead, Maya Angelou, Mary Cassatt, Dorothy Dandridge, Janis Joplin, Mae West, and many others, on a variety of topics, and spanning three centuries of women's history.
